1.First, the starting point of innovation: break through the traditional storage of the two major shackles

1.1 Physical constraints: from “people looking for equipment” to “equipment with people”.

 *Cable predicament

Traditional equipment is limited by the 1.8-meter cable length, resulting in 30% of the operating process time is wasted on the return of equipment, seriously affecting the overall efficiency.

 

*The data delay of 12 to 48 hours caused by manual transcription makes information update lagging behind, which in turn affects the timeliness and effectiveness of decision-making.

 

*Space constraints

Fixed workstations occupy 15% of the warehouse area, limiting the flexible use and management of space and reducing operational efficiency.

 

*Innovative Solutions

The 360° freedom of movement of the wireless handheld barcode scanners enables the device to work without interruption within a 50-meter radius, truly realizing the “scanning is work” of mobile management. This change not only significantly improves operational efficiency, but also optimizes space utilization, greatly liberating the potential of warehouse management.

1.2 A revolution in data time lag

*Traditional model

In traditional warehouse management, the data processing process often goes through multiple stages: manual recording, Excel entry and then system update. This cumbersome process usually leads to a data delay of 24-48 hours, which seriously affects the timeliness of information and the timeliness of decision-making.

 

*Innovative Solution

With  handheld wireless barcode scanners, data can be instantly uploaded to the cloud via MQTT protocol for real-time synchronization. Kanban data can be refreshed up to 200 times/second, ensuring that all relevant personnel have access to up-to-date inventory information at all times, thus significantly improving decision-making efficiency and responsiveness.

2. How can wireless scanners optimize key warehousing processes?

2.1Inventory Management

Wireless handheld barcode scanners scan goods in batches to quickly update inventory information, significantly improving the efficiency of warehousing and reducing manual operation time.

2.2Outbound Picking

In the outbound sorting process, the scanner ensures the accuracy of each shipment, automatically records outbound data, reduces error rates, and improves overall shipping efficiency.

2.3Inventory Counting

Inventory counting with wireless handheld  scanners updates data in real time to ensure high accuracy and help managers quickly grasp inventory status.

2.4Returns Processing

During the return process, the scanner can quickly trigger reverse logistics and synchronize the update of inventory status, simplifying return management and improving response speed.

3 Key Metrics for Choosing a Wireless Scanner

3.1Compatibility and Scalability

Choose a wireless handheld  scanner that supports 1D barcode and 2D barcode. Also, make sure the device has an API interface to accommodate future intelligent upgrades.

3.2Endurance and Stability

Priority is given to devices with a range of more than 10 hours (e.g. MINJCODE), and the automatic switching of multi-band wireless networks can effectively avoid signal interruption and ensure stable use.

3.3Total Cost of Ownership (TCO)

Choose equipment with modular design to reduce maintenance costs and utilize a cloud-based management platform for remote monitoring to prevent downtime and improve operational efficiency.
